
Auburn Lands Top Alabama QB Prospect
About this episode
Auburn Tigers are making waves in in-state recruiting, already securing the top Alabama player for the class of twenty twenty-seven. Theyre now setting their sights on Kingston Preyear, the number one prospect in the state for the class of twenty twenty-eight. This four-star quarterback, ranked third nationally, recently visited Auburn and received an offer. Preyear was impressed by the programs fast tempo, high energy, and hands-on coaching style. He connected well with the coaching staff and appreciated their genuine approach to player development. Preyear is focused on finding the best overall fit, and Auburns early momentum makes them a strong contender.

On March 21st, Auburn Tigers are on a roll with in-state recruiting, already landing the top player from Alabama in the class of 2027. Now they're targeting Kingston Pre-Year, the number one prospect in the state for the class of 2028. This 6 foot 3, 195 lb 4 star quarterback ranks as the third best QB nationally in his cycle, and Auburn just hosted him for an official visit while extending an offer. Pre-Year got a close look at the program, sitting in on meetings, watching practices, and reviewing film. He was impressed by the fast tempo, high energy, and hands-on coaching style, giving him a real sense of daily operations. He connected well with head coach Alex Galech and several assistants, praising their genuine approach to player development both on and off the field. The staff made a point to build a personal relationship, and he appreciated how they interact with current players. Pre-Year isn't chasing big name, image, and likeness deals.
Instead, he's focused on finding the best overall fit, a place that feels like home, helps him grow, and lets him compete for titles. Auburn stands out as a strong contender in his eyes. With a mature outlook for his age, Pre-Year emphasizes schemes, leadership, and preparation over raw talent. As he continues building relationships, Auburn's early momentum could position them perfectly for another top Alabama commit.
